
Ich möchte wissen, wie man einem Bauteilanschluss, in diesem Fall einer Diode, einen Namen zuweist.
Hier ist der Code:
\documentclass{article}
\usepackage[utf8]{inputenc}
\usepackage{tikz}
\usepackage{mathtools}
\usepackage[american]{circuitikz}
\usetikzlibrary{shapes,arrows}
\renewcommand*\contentsname{Contenido}
\begin{document}
\maketitle
\begin{figure}[h]\centering
\begin{circuitikz}
\ctikzset{bipoles/diode/height=0.85, bipoles/diode/width=0.85,}
\draw (10,0) to[diode] (15,0);
\end{circuitikz}
\caption{Símbolo del Diodo}
\end{figure}
Ich möchte den Text hier haben. Ich glaube, das geht, indem man Knoten deklariert und den Knoten dann einen Namen gibt, aber ich bin nicht sicher.
Antwort1
Ja, Knoten können das.
\documentclass{article}
\usepackage[utf8]{inputenc}
\usepackage[american]{circuitikz}
\begin{document}
\begin{figure}[h]\centering
\begin{circuitikz}
\ctikzset{bipoles/diode/height=0.85, bipoles/diode/width=0.85,}
\draw (10,0) node[above right,align=center]{some\\ text} to[diode]
(15,0) node[above left,align=center]{more\\ text} ;
\begin{scope}[yshift=-4cm,pin distance=15mm,
every pin edge/.style={<-,shorten <=1pt,stealth-,bend left},
every pin/.style={align=center}]
\draw (10,0) coordinate[pin=above right:{some\\ text}] to[diode]
(15,0) coordinate[pin={[pin edge={bend right}]above left:{more\\ text}}] ;
\end{scope}
\end{circuitikz}
\caption{S\'imbolo del Diodo.}
\end{figure}
\end{document}